Output 17b84e5ccbf10c202e2dc9121bb11da9cfc4e53d073f440f6572747cb146cc17:2

value
11528321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31bcdd22f933a360717b151ad1236a549d8fc45d OP_EQUAL
address
36E1HRyLUifNEZV98SFcWu6Ub1aVJghRLv
transaction
17b84e5ccbf10c202e2dc9121bb11da9cfc4e53d073f440f6572747cb146cc17
spent
true